How Often Should a Septic Tank Be Pumped?

The frequency of septic tank pumping depends on several factors, including the size of your tank, the number of people in your household, and your water usage habits. Generally, it is recommended to pump your septic tank every 3 to 5 years. However, larger households or those with higher water usage may require more frequent pumping.

Signs Your Septic Tank Needs Pumping

  • Slow draining sinks, showers, or toilets
  • Unpleasant odors around your property
  • Pooling water or lush grass over the septic tank area
  • Gurgling sounds in the plumbing system
  • Backups in toilets or drains

Benefits of Regular Septic Pumping

Regular septic pumping offers numerous benefits, including:

  • Preventing system backups and overflows
  • Extending the lifespan of your septic system
  • Reducing the risk of environmental contamination
  • Maintaining the efficiency of your septic system
  • Saving money on potential repairs and replacements

Septic Tank Maintenance Tips

Proper maintenance is key to ensuring the longevity and efficiency of your septic system. 

Here are some tips to help you care for your system:

  • Avoid flushing non-biodegradable items down the toilet
  • Conserve water to reduce the load on your septic system
  • Use septic-safe cleaning products
  • Schedule regular inspections and pumping services
  • Keep trees and shrubs away from the septic tank area to prevent root intrusion
